# Environment Variables — Catalogue Import Service

The Shelfwright import worker pulls nightly MARC batches from the Pellbrook Library consortium feed. All runtime configuration lives in /etc/shelfwright/import.env, and the worker re-reads it on restart only, so changes require a service bounce.

Non-secret variables (batch size, retry ceiling, feed cadence) are documented in the table below. The feed credential is managed separately and must never appear in the repo. Append the following line to import.env:

secret setting of tajof-bahif: COURIER_KEY3=65d

☐ Before rotating the Tocksweep scheduler keys, confirm the cron drift investigation is closed: support should verify that no jobs on the Hallin cluster are still firing more than 90 seconds late, and that the clock-sync fix has been deployed to every worker. Attach the final drift report to the ceremony record. When both checks pass, unseal the rotation workstation using the recovery passphrase noted immediately below this item.

recovery phrase for kagep-kadug: praox-wenael

Welcome to the Pointward loyalty-points ledger team. As release manager, you gate every ledger migration, so verify the double-entry reconciliation job passes before tagging a build. Point balances are append-only; corrections go through compensating entries, never edits. Your release signing identity is held in the Pointward escrow vault, sealed until your first deploy. To unseal it during your first release, enter the recovery passphrase below.

recovery phrase for fajeg-kawep: druix-gorius-briax-ulaeth-fraox-lammir-pelox-jormir-pelwyn-julir

## Changelog — Fernlock 3.2.0

### Renamed setting
As part of the password reset flow revamp, the variable formerly called RESET_MAIL_KEY has been renamed to clarify that it signs reset links rather than mail payloads. The old name is read as a fallback until 3.4.0, with a startup warning. Release managers should update deployment manifests before cutting the release branch, since staging already enforces the new name. In the canonical env file, the renamed link-signing secret is set on the line that follows.

vault entry, yagep-yagef: COURIER_KEY13=8965fb29ff62d